[Top][All Lists]
[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]
Re: bug in gmp on Opteron
From: |
Kevin Ryde |
Subject: |
Re: bug in gmp on Opteron |
Date: |
Sat, 20 Dec 2003 04:52:29 +1000 |
User-agent: |
Gnus/5.1003 (Gnus v5.10.3) Emacs/21.3 (gnu/linux) |
Greg Lindahl <address@hidden> writes:
>
> gmp's longlong.h count_trailing_zeros.h macro must be called with
> count that's a long. Modern assemblers (such as the one in RedHat
> Taroon) flag an error because it's a 64-bit move to a 32-bit
> variable.
Alas, yes. See the status section on the web page.
> On second thought, it's not clear to me that this patch works.
No, that's about the size of it. Though I think for the next release
we're going to use "%q0" to force the destination reg syntax, instead
of a temporary variable.